-/*
|
||||
- * Machine dependent values:
|
||||
- * GLYPHPADBYTES should be chosen with consideration for the space-time
|
||||
- * trade-off. Padding to 0 bytes means that there is no wasted space
|
||||
- * in the font bitmaps (both on disk and in memory), but that access of
|
||||
- * the bitmaps will cause odd-address memory references. Padding to
|
||||
- * 2 bytes would ensure even address memory references and would
|
||||
- * be suitable for a 68010-class machine, but at the expense of wasted
|
||||
- * space in the font bitmaps. Padding to 4 bytes would be good
|
||||
- * for real 32 bit machines, etc. Be sure that you tell the font
|
||||
- * compiler what kind of padding you want because its defines are
|
||||
- * kept separate from this. See server/include/font.h for how
|
||||
- * GLYPHPADBYTES is used.
|
||||
- */
